Coroner's Office Identifies Long Beach Teen Killed In Hit-And-Run

LOS ANGELES (CBSLA.com) — The Coroner's Office has publicly identified a 17-year-old boy killed in hit-and-run on the 110 Freeway in South Los Angeles Saturday.

Coroner's Investigator Betsy Magdaleno says the victim is Tristin Marquiz Woods, of Long Beach.

Woods was killed in a collision on the southbound lanes north of Manchester Avenue at approximately 5:49 a.m.

Investigators say one person was ejected from the vehicle.

California Highway Patrol officers reported to the scene and say a man was seen fleeing on foot after the crash.
